Small microphone module for Arduino, analogue

Specification
• power supply: 5 V / 3.3 V
• analog output
• high sensitivity microphone
• power indicator light
• frequency response range: 50 Hz - 20 KHz
• impedance: 2.2 kOhm
• Sensitivity: 48 - 66 dB
• Polar pattern: universal
• Operating temperature: -40 ... +85 C
• Operating humidity: 30 - 90%.
• Hole for mounting screw 3 mm.
• dimensions (L x W x H): 40 x 15 x 10 mm

IDUINO ARD RTC DS1307 - Arduino - RTC - Real Time Clock, Tiny RTC Module, 24C3232K IDUINO ARD RTC DS1307 - Arduino - RTC - Real Time Clock, Tiny RTC Module, 24C3232K 11.19 EUR Real-time clocks (RTCs) are, as the name suggests, clock devices. The DS1307 real-time clock IC is an 8-pin device with an I2C interface, a low-power calendar with 56 bytes of battery-backed SRAM. The clock/calendar provides seconds, minutes, hours, day, date, month and year. The end date of each month is automatically adjusted, especially for months with less than 31 days.

The main advantage of RTCs is that they have battery backup, which keeps the clock/calendar running even in the event of a power failure. An exceptionally small amount of power is required to keep the RTC running.

Technical features
  1. DS1307 RTC
  2. I²C interface
  3. for LIR2032 (not included)
  4. less than 500 nA in backup mode

SOLDERED ARD SEN HX711 3 - Arduino - Weight pressure sensor, HX711 SOLDERED ARD SEN HX711 3 - Arduino - Weight pressure sensor, HX711 16.36 EUR The HX711 is a highly flexible load cell amplifier used in a variety of applications for precise weight measurements. It converts analog signals to digital values and is ideal for integration with microcontrollers, Arduino (or a compatible board such as Dasduino) and other digital systems.


  • the HX711 uses a 24-bit analog-to-digital converter (ADC) for high-resolution and accurate measurements
  • supports differential signal inputs and offers two differential signal channels
  • enables the connection of up to two load cells simultaneously
  • has an integrated voltage regulator that provides a stable supply voltage for the load cells
  • operates with a low supply voltage of 2.6V to 5.5V


The HX711 is characterized by its ability to convert analog signals into digital values with a 24-bit ADC, which enables high-resolution and precise weight measurement. The support of differential signal inputs and the provision of two differential signal channels allow the connection of up to two load cells simultaneously. This considerably expands the application possibilities of the HX711, as both single and multiple load cell systems can be measured. The integration of a voltage regulator ensures a stable supply voltage for the load cells, resulting in accurate and reliable measurements. Compatibility with a supply voltage from 2.6V to 5.5V enables the use of a wide range of power sources. In addition, the connectors on the breakout board simplify the connection with other boards and microcontrollers within the easyC system. The switches for selecting the I2C address increase flexibility when integrating into different projects.

easyC
easyC is a robust connection system that optimizes the connection of microcontrollers, sensors and actuators using JST-SH compatible connectors (JST 4-pin). It offers solderless connections, serial connections of multiple devices (daisy-chaining), error-free design, parallel connection, universal compatibility and intermediate compatibility with Qwiic (Sparkfun connection system), simplifying prototype development. The ADXL335 is a small, thin, low power, complete 3-axis accelerometer with signal conditioned voltage outputs. The product measures acceleration with a minimum full-scale range of ±3 g.

The module was designed as breakout board because ADXL335's signal is analog ( more ports requested), but the board outline is grove module that you can fix it convenient like others grove. The sensor combine 3.3 and 5V power supply, can be used in standard arduino device and seeeduino stalker.

Features
• Wide power range DC3V to 5V
• Grove module
• 3 axis sensing
• Small, low-profile package: 4×4×1.45mm LFCSP
• Low power 350µA at 3V (typical)
• High sensitive
• 10,000 g shock survival
• BW adjustment with a single capacitor per axis
